2.2 Solvency

Based on the Altman-Z score of 1.10, we must say that CO is in the distress zone and has some risk of bankruptcy.
CO has a Altman-Z score of 1.10. This is amonst the worse of the industry: CO underperforms 92.00% of its industry peers.
CO has a Debt/Equity ratio of 3.01. This is a high value indicating a heavy dependency on external financing.
CO has a Debt to Equity ratio of 3.01. This is amonst the worse of the industry: CO underperforms 92.00%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ity

CO has a Current Ratio of 0.76. This is a bad value and indicates that CO is not financially healthy enough and could exp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
CO's Current ratio of 0.76 is on the low side compared to the rest of the industry. CO is outperformed by 76.00% of its industry peers.
A Quick Ratio of 0.53 indicates that CO may have some problems paying its short term obligations.
CO has a Quick ratio (0.53) which is in line with its industry peers.
